Subject: Cut-over to the new data layer — what support needs to know

Hi team, last night we completed the migration from the legacy Ormlet layer to the new repository-based data access code in Caskboard. Customer-facing behavior should be identical, but error messages now include a query identifier, which helps us trace slow lookups. If a customer reports stale records, first check the replication lag panel before escalating. For reference when troubleshooting, the service currently runs with these configuration values:

settings of tagag-fafof:
holiel:
  pin: 4034
  tenant: norys
  seal: seal_c0ae53f1
  metrics_host: metrics.holiel.zarqelcorp.example
  standby_team: drumir
  escalation: sorius-aldath
  nonce: b972ce

Quick heads-up on Pinwheel UI versioning: we cut a minor release every sprint, and anything touching component props needs a changeset file in the PR. No changeset, no merge — the bot will nag you. Majors are rare and go through the design council first. The full policy, with examples of what counts as breaking, lives on the internal page below.

wiki page, bahip-yahip: https://grafana.qirvanlabs.corp/browse/display/projects/cc3a1b9dbfc9

# Break-Glass: Marigold Partner SFTP Drop

Hey on-call — if the Marigold partner drop stops accepting files and the service account is locked out, don't panic. Normal fix: bounce the transfer daemon on the Fernhollow box. If that fails, you'll need the emergency drop account. Its credentials sit in the sealed vault entry, and the vault opens with a short recovery passphrase. Note the time, ping the partner channel, then use the phrase below.

strongbox words: druath-quenael

## Runbook: Pagination in the Orvale Public API

All list endpoints use cursor-based pagination. Plugin authors should pass the opaque `next_cursor` token returned in each response rather than constructing offsets; offsets were removed in v3 because they broke under concurrent inserts. Page size caps at 100 items, and cursors expire after 15 minutes. If your plugin receives a 410, restart from the first page. For sandbox testing, cursor state is stored in a shared staging database, accessible with the connection string below.

database URL for bahop-yagep: mssql://sildor_svc:35ha7jz@db-fb6d.nelvrodyn.example:5432/casath